The clutter in your home is not neutral.

 
 
 
A year after our second daughter was born, I couldn't figure out why I was so tired all the time.
 
Each day, around noon, my fatigue levels would start creeping off the charts.
 
Finally, I realized my energy was being consumed by our excessive amount of stuff.
 
Truth is, the clutter in your home is not neutral.
 
Everything you see in your home sends a message…
 
Wash me!
Put me away!
Dust me!
Return me!
Pick me up!
Fix me!
Wear me!
 
The constant pinging creates a silent to-do list. 
 
That fills and exhausts your mind—and keeps you from being present in your life.
 
But here's the catch. 
 
YOU own your stuff. Your stuff doesn't own you.
 
Read that again.
 
Once I understood this, I figured out how to declutter what was weighing me down (75% of our stuff). 
 
And the fatigue finally lifted.
